Careers in Entrepreneurship

The field of entrepreneurship offers endless possibilities for those who are innovative, resourceful and ready to take calculated risks. With UNE's comprehensive entrepreneurship programs, you will gain a deep understanding of the principles and practices that drive successful ventures, ensuring that you can create opportunities in a variety of industries.

  • Entrepreneur
    Start and manage your own business venture, developing innovative ideas and securing funding.
  • Business consultant
    Provide expert advice and guidance to businesses on aspects such as strategy, operations, marketing and finance, to drive growth and efficiency.
  • Venture capitalist
    Invest in promising start-ups and early-stage companies, providing capital and mentorship to fuel growth and maximise potential.
  • Business development manager
    Identify and pursue new business opportunities and partnerships and expand the market reach of organisations through effective sales and relationship-building.
  • Marketing manager
    Develop and execute marketing strategies to promote products and services, analyse market trends and drive customer engagement and brand awareness.
  • Project manager
    Plan, coordinate and oversee projects from initiation to completion on time, within scope and within budget.
  • Operations manager
    Streamline and optimise business operations through effective resource management, process improvement and quality control.
  • Social media manager
    Create and implement social media strategies to build brand presence, drive website traffic and generate leads and conversions.
